As per post#168 I would like to find out if the market really moves the way I described in my post #1 where I've stated that certain price moves or swings can happen in respect to the time of the day and I believe there is some kind of correlation between time of the day and the price movement. This is why I've started this thread. (1) 9:35AM - 10:15AM NY Opening Hour Move
Market develops its trend or bias for the day
This move is important as a reference to what is going to happen later in a day
(2) 10:00AM - 10:45AM Morning Move Expect a counter-trend move to the NY Opening Hour Move in the first 45 to 60 minutes
(3) 12:45PM - 2:00PM Post-Lunch Move Expect a resumption of the NY Opening Hour Move trend (or upward or downward bias)
(4) 2:00PM - 3:00PM Afternoon Move Expect a counter-trend move of the NY Opening Hour Move trend if the market is testing the high or low of the day.
(5) 3:00PM - 3:30PM Delayed Afternoon Move
– the 2:00pm move will help dictate what may happen at 3:00pm, Expect a resumption of the NY Opening Hour Move trend if a counter-trend move occurs before 3:00pm
